Steven Curtis Chapman and Mary Beth Chapman have been married for more than four decades, but they'll be the first to tell you it hasn't been a fairy tale.
In this deeply honest conversation, Steven and Mary Beth join Rita to talk about the differences that once led a counselor to say they had “no business being married,” the devastating loss of their youngest daughter, Mary Beth's “free fall of faith,” and the decision to keep choosing each other through seasons that could have torn them apart.
They also unpack what they've learned about counseling, surrender, soulmates, parenting adult children, adoption, and discovering the goodness of God in life's darkest places.
Steven and Mary Beth's new book, Still Here: Life Together on the Long Way Home, tells the story of a marriage that isn't perfect, but by the grace of God, is still here.
